Asyad Shipping Company To Float 20% Shares On MSX

Asyad Group SAOC, a prominent global integrated logistics provider, has announced its intention to offer at least 20% of the issued share capital in Asyad Shipping Company (ASC) through an Initial Public Offering on the Muscat Stock Exchange (MSX).
The Offering comes as part of Asyad Group’s vision to drive its operational growth, diversify its business portfolio, and achieve sustainability and long-term growth. Since its inception through the end of 2023, Asyad Group has consistently delivered a strong and sustainable financial performance, achieving a remarkable comp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 21% in revenue and 73% in net profit. This growth has been underpinned by the Group’s expansion into over 90 geographical markets, including into major global economies such as China, India, the United States, and the GCC.

Established in 2003, Asyad Shipping is one of the world’s largest providers of diverse shipping and maritime solutions. It is competitively positioned to meet the needs of high-growth markets such as Asia, the Middle East, North Africa, Europe and the Americas. ASC operates 89 multi-purpose vessels reaching over 60 countries, linking Omani and global ports, and providing reliable and competitive shipping solutions to all major industrial sectors. It is also distinguished by its long-standing strategic and commercial partnerships with many major international clients, reinforcing its position as a leader in the global shipping and maritime transportation sector.
Wholly owned by Asyad Group, Asyad Shipping leverages the Group’s advanced infrastructure and shared resources to provide comprehensive solutions to customers around the world. Additionally, its integration within Asyad Group’s major ports, economic and free zones supports the efficient handling, exporting and importing of cargo and containers with reduced waiting times at ports, maximising its competitiveness and sustainable business growth across major markets.
